For most riders, a bike is not just a means of transportation helping them to get to work and back, it’s their way of life. Everyone tries to get the most comfortable, safe, and stylish gear often ignoring high-tech innovations designed to make riders’ lives easier. Helmet Bluetooth communication systems are among them. You surely want to enjoy nature, listen to the wind and roar of the engine, but how many times you were forced to stop to answer an important call or wanted to call someone and share some exciting news but just didn’t want to get off the road?

When using a Bluetooth communication system in your helmet, you can do it with a flick of a button without getting your eyes off the road, and your right hand off the throttle. Besides, if you don’t tend to be easily distracted by music, you can listen to your favorite tracks streaming from your phone, use voice command functionality to get turn-by-turn directions from GPS, and so on.
